The vacancy rate is 7.3%. The poverty rate is 5.7% — low. Around 49% of renters are cost-burdened. About 77% have a four-year degree. There are about 12,641 housing units across 37205. Home values center near $953,300, an affordability ratio of 6.7×. On demographic stress specifically, 37205 scores 35/100. Population is roughly 24,557 with a median age of 48. Households earn a median $133,068 — above the roughly $78,000 national figure. The tenure split is 69% owner-occupied to 31% rented.
